Electric RC cars are the ones which run on batteries. The electric batteries are in the form of battery packs. You have a choice while choosing the battery. The ‘ready to run’ or the batteries which you need to built it yourself are available. The ‘ready to run’ batteries are preferred as the work load becomes very minimal.


Nitro RC cars are the ones which are tougher to maintain and they are quite expensive. RC cars that run on battery packs are easier to purchase. It is specifically designed for amateurs or beginners. However, RC car fanatics who are quite experiences use these cars for variety and comparison purposes.


RC electric cars are user-friendly and they are available cheap in the market. This is their main advantage. The difference between the prices of a gasoline powered RC car and an electric RC car goes up to a hundred dollars.

MajicWheels Inc. (MJWL.OB), a leading developer of gravity defying remote-controlled toy vehicles, informed that the company is intends to further investigate additional applications for its patented climbing device technology in the areas of security and military in 2010.

Potential applications could include installing a digital camera on a remote controlled device, and transmitting video or photographs to security and military personnel.

MajicWheels’ patented technology currently enables its remote-controlled vehicles to traverse a variety of surfaces, including those that are steeply inclined, completely vertical, or even inverted altogether.

MajicWheels currently holds the rights for two “climbing device” patents. A fully-approved patent has been registered to the company in Israel. A patent-pending application has similarly been filed in the United States.

“MajicWheels technology is now being studied for its use in various fields,” informed MajicWheels CEO Asher Zwebner. “The adhesive already enables us to make great toys, and we believe that the climbing capabilities of our remote-controlled cars can eventually be utilized throughout several other areas. In particular, we are now studying the use of the adhesive to aid in security applications for buildings and reconnaissance gathering military applications.”

RC Helicopter Operated with Voice



Radio Controlled Helicopter is not a unique toy anymore, but following newly added auto obstruction detection and voice command capability will add a great surprise for your kids. This RC Toy is built by Nikko and is called the Voice Controlled Voice-Heli and although it is voice controlled it still comes provided with a traditional RC unit allowing you to fly it with a controller rather than voice.

Sensors are built in to the helicopter that can sense the ceiling and if detected the helicopter will stop rising rather than you having to panic.

iPhone as Remote Control for RC Helicopter





When you fly a Remote Control Helicopter, one of the hardest things to learn is how to control the remote helicopter that is facing towards you. When the helicopter is facing away from you, all the controls act pretty much like they do when you are flying a real helicopter. If you want to go forward, you push the control forward, or away from you. But if a Radio Controlled Helicopter is facing towards you, pushing the control forward makes the helicopter come at you.

The solution to this problem has always been to put a little camera and a radio transmitter on the helicopter and fly it by looking from the point of view of the helicopter. With the Parrot AR Drone, you leverage the radio and video display already existing in your iPhone. All that is needed is a helicopter camera that works over WiFi.

There is no reason why this idea wouldn’t work on any Remote Control helicopter (or RC boat / car / truck / plane / hovercraft / or what have you, for that matter, though I don’t think it works well with tank) but the helicopter and submarine are probably the most visually compelling idea.
